Jitter is an immersive sci-fi exploration and survival game set on a mining colony and its outskirts in the Main Asteroid Belt. You assume the role of an experimental AI that maintains ship functions and engages with the crew on board. As you explore the mining colony, you will take on new missions, expand ships and bases using various modules, add survivors to your crew, engage in space fights, and repair the damage left by enemy fire and onboard accidents.
Asteroids, ships and outposts are susceptible to realistic damage and destruction, opening up strategic opportunities through emergent gameplay. Vaporize an asteroid blocking access to an enemy outpost, and the debris will damage its hulls. Or you.
Modify your spacecraft to fit your playstyle. Want more firepower? Attach a cannon module. Need to make a quick getaway? Jettison the modules that slow you down – crew members and all, if your conscience is up to it. The mission is too important to jeopardize it.
Seamlessly switch between strategic ship-on-ship battles and tactical action on deck. Exchange cannon fire in zero gravity – or board an enemy vessel to take it down from the inside.

Each key character brings a unique backstory, personality, and gameplay abilities, significantly affecting the way you play. Just remember to take care of them – losing a main character means game over.
Geek out with complex simulation systems on your ship. Generate and distribute oxygen, calibrate and reroute power, and dismantle modules for scrap to achieve the best performance of your ship.
Navigate a bustling mining colony on a colossal asteroid. Delve into mines, traverse cave systems, investigate outposts and nearby space bodies. Be prepared to face pirates – or discover unknown life forms. Unravel the mystery behind the accident that sent you on your mission.

Unfortunately in it's current state it is little more than a tech demo. While the systems involved are incredibly cool and full of so much potential, the game manages to be an absolute slog that seems to avoid you using them. Instead, you are given about two hours worth of fetch quests, a very detailed tutorial (which is a lot more fun than the actual game in its current state) and a sandbox mode that gives you about one of every module and other objects and then shrugs its shoulder and hopes you can entertain yourself with that.
If there was a neutral vote, I would not recommend this, but it doesn't deserve negative review either. Game mechanics are great and full of potential, this might become something spectacular. Unfortunately game has very little content at the moment. Some demos give you more to play that this. It's barely worth 9,75 euros. This might change with future updates. So. For now I'm giving this a positive review to support it, but be warned.

Only recommended if you think the devs will listen to the current feedback, because the gameplay systems are very fun. The problem is chapter one is mainly just fetch quests that prevent you from really engaging with or enjoying the fun gameplay systems. The prologue had better gameplay and had me immediately invested in whatever was coming next, while this new chapter one so far has me wanting to join the ranks of free flying rogue AIs flying through deep space instead. As of January 2026 it's not worth playing, but I think they will turn it around.
